Are footballers just commodities?

Are footballers just commodities?

Crystal Palace were the most active side on transfer deadline day; as they signed Jørgen Strand Larsen, eventually kept Jean-Philippe Mateta, and saw a move for Dwight McNeil collapse... but after McNeil's partner took to social media to criticise the deal's breakdown, which impacted his mental health, are footballers just people in business deals? Spurs captain Cristian Romero has spoken out against the club's board - again - but what does he hope to achieve? Sunderland thrashed Burnley 3-0, but why is one promoted side excelling where another is struggling? And after FIFA president Gianni Infantino's comments that the ban on Russia "has not achieved anything", is it time for sport to open its doors again to Vladimir Putin? Plus, Wasserman’s Global Head of Boxing, Kalle Sauerland, was in the studio, and Celtic's interim manager, Martin O’Neill, discussed his side’s transfer business and current form.
